Who should buy Balvenie?
Balvenie DoubleWood 12 Year Old (20cl) is an ideal first whisky — sweet, approachable, and widely available. It's a great gift and a safe choice for anyone new to whisky or who prefers lighter, friendlier drams.
Who should buy Aerstone?
Aerstone 10 Year Old Sea Cask suits whisky enthusiasts looking for a well-rounded, complex dram. It rewards those with some experience and an appreciation for Other Scotch character.
